What is CVE-2024-8670?
The Photo Gallery by 10Web plugin for WordPress prior to version 1.8.29 has a flaw that fails to properly sanitize and escape certain settings. This vulnerability permits high privilege users, such as administrators, to execute Stored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) attacks even if the unfiltered_html capability is restricted, which is particularly concerning in multisite configurations. Attackers can exploit this vulnerability to inject malicious scripts, potentially compromising site integrity and user data.

Affected Version(s)
Photo Gallery by 10Web 0 < 1.8.29
